Perhaps worse than the Detroit Tigers’ current six-ish game losing streak is the plethora of injuries that the pitchers in their system have endured throughout the year. The latest — and perhaps most upsetting of all — is righthander Franklin Perez, who was placed on the injured list for the second time this season with shoulder inflammation. Perez, the centerpiece of the trade that sent Justin Verlander to the Houston Astros in 2017, has only logged 23 1⁄3 innings of game action since arriving in the Tigers’ minor league system.
